  • 인천 영종도에서 미끈망둑의 섭식생태를 조사하였다. 총 257개체를 분석하였으며, 체장 (SL) 범위는 13.4~57.5 mm였다. 연구는 조수웅덩이에서 2010년 1월부터 12월까지 매달 실시되었다. 미끈망둑의 위 내용물에서 주로 발견된 먹이생물은 요각류(Copepods)와 게류(Brachyurans)였다. 단각류 (Amphipods), 집게류 (Anomurans), 쿠마류 (Cumaceans), 새우류(Macrurans), 곤충류(Insects), 작은 암석(small stones)이 추가로 관찰되었다. 저서성 갑각류(benthic crustaceans)가 중요한 먹이생물이었으며, Harpacticoid와 풀게속(Hemigrapsus spp.)은 모든 크기군과 계절에서 주요 먹이생물이었다.

  • Effect of artificial illumination on feeding by the rockfish Sebastes schlegeli receiving no synthetic feed in the cage of the Tongyong Marine Ranch was investigated by analysing the stomach contents of 20 individuals every month from October 1998 to July 1999. The fish was found to have fed on naturally available zooplanktons, i.e. Calanus sinicu, zoeae, amphipods and copepodites in October, fish larvae in November-December, nematodes in January, amphipods in February and again fish larvae from May to July. Despite increase in the weight of stomach contents from 260 mg/fish during the initial period of study to 2,173 mg/fish, as many as 70% of the fish were found to have empty stomach during March-April. Weight of stomach contents did not increase with increasing age of the fish. Occurrence frequency was 83-90% for C. sinicus during October-November and >50% for fish larvae during March-April and June-July.

  • Spatial and temporal variations of sea surface temperature (SST), abundances of copepods, euphausiids, amphipods, and chaetognaths were investigated in the western waters of the Korean Peninsula. Zooplankton and SST were monitored at 63 stations arrayed in six transects ($124^{\circ}00^{\prime}-126^{\circ}30^{\prime}E$, $34^{\circ}00^{\prime}-37^{\circ}00^{\prime}N$) in February, April, June, August, October, and December during 1978-2010. In general, SST increased $0.7-3.8^{\circ}C$ during the last three decades with spatio-temporal variations. SST was lowest in February and highest in August. SST was highest in the northernmost transect and declined gradually along transects to the south. The general pattern of interannual variations of SST was similar to the global pattern, which has been increasing. Trends of abundances of all zooplankton groups slightly increased interannually and peaked seasonally in June and August, except chaetognaths, which fluctuated around the long-term mean value with a seasonal peak in August and October. Abundances of zooplankton groups were highest in the northernmost transect while those of euphausiids were highest in the southern transect. We discuss the distribution patterns of SST and zooplankton groups in relation to oceanographic characteristics in the study area.

  • The feeding habits of yellowfin goby (Acanthogobius flavimanus) were studied based on the examination of stomach contents of 171 specimens collected from September 2013 to August 2014 in the tidal flat of Sangnae-ri, Suncheon, Korea. The size of A. flavimanus ranged from 10.6 to 18.3 cm in standard length (SL). A. flavimanus mainly consumed amphipods (especially Corophium sp.). Its diet also included shrimps, crabs, fishes and polychaetes. Ontogenetic changes in diet composition of A. flavimanus were evident. The portion of amphipods and polychaetes was inversely proprotional to the increase in fish size whereas it was directly proportional to the increase in the consumption of shrimps and crabs increased.

  • We measured the secondary production of the amphipod Monocorophium acherusicum Costa in a seagrass bed (Zostera marina L.) in Gwangyang Bay, southern Korea. M. acherusicum biomass was positively correlated (P<0.05) with seagrass standing crop, suggesting that there were biological interactions between the two species. M. acherusicum displays two main breeding periods per year: spring (March to April) and fall (October to November). M. acherusicum biomass in the spring breeding periods was higher than in the fall. Annual secondary production of M. acherusicum was 3.54 g DW/$m^2$/yr with an annual P/B ratio of 3.48. Secondary production and the P/B ratio of M. acherusicum were lower than those observed for other amphipods inhabiting seagrass beds. These results suggest that biological interactions between M. acherusicum and seagrass, as well as dietary competition with other amphipods can potentially cause declines in secondary production and the P/B ratio.

  • The feeding habits of Okamejei kenojei were studied using 242 specimens collected from October 2010 to September 2011 in the coastal waters of Gadeok-do, Korea. O. kenojei was carnivorous feeder that consumed mainly shrimps, crabs, and fishes. Its diet also included small quantities of stomatods, cephalopods, amphipods. The size of O. kenojei ranged from 10.4 to 47.4 cm in total length (TL). O. kenojei showed ontogenetic dietary shift. <15.0, 15.0-19.9 cm size classes fed mainly on shrimps and amphipods. 20.0-24.9 cm size class fed mainly shrimps and crabs. Thereafter, shrimps and crabs were decreased with ontogenesis while fishes and cephalopods were increased. Increasing size, the mN/ST were constantly decreased, but mW/ST were constantly increased.

  • The feeding habits of Sebastes schlegeli collected from the Tongyeong marine ranching area throughout 2002 were studied. S. schlegeli is a carnivore (piscivore), and consumed mainly fish. Its diet also included a small amount of caridean shrimps, crabs, amphipods, polychaetes, and isopods. The diet of S. schlegeli underwent size-related changes. Small individuals (standard length (SL)<6 cm) fed mainly on fishes, caridean shrimps, and amphipods, and the proportion of fish increased with SL. Large individuals (SL>20 cm) ate fish predominately. The diet of S. schlegeli changes seasonally, and caridean shrimps were consumed mainly from May to July. The dietary breadth index of S. schlegeli varied with SL and season.

  • A faunal study on the marine amphipods at eight sites of the continental shelf region in the Southern Sea, Korea was conducted from 16-17 August 2022. In this study, 26 amphipod species in 19 genera and 14 families were found. Among these 14 families, the family Ampeliscidae with six species showed the highest abundance, followed by the family Caprellidae with five species. Amphipods were collected using conical nets, MOCNESS nets, SM grabs, and trawls. When using the SM Grab for collecting benthic sediment, 15 out of a total of 26 amphipod species were surveyed, indicating the highest diversity of amphipod species. Out of the total 26 species, four identified species (Ampelisca pygmaea Schellenberg, 1938; Byblis longiflagelis Ren, 1998; Caprella iniquilibra Mayer, 1903; Primno latreillei Stebbing, 1888) and five unidentified species(Themisto sp., Liljeborgia sp., Dulichiella sp., Cranocephalus sp., Primno sp.) are newly recorded in Korean fauna. These newly recorded species are fully illustrated and compared with related species. We provide a list amphipod fauna in Southern Sea of Korea including figures and tables.

  • 해양퇴적물 오염평가에 널리 쓰이는 단각류 Leptocheirus plumulosus를 이용하여 오염된 퇴적물에서 Ag을 축적하는데 있어서 각 매질(퇴적물, 공극수, 먹이)의 상대적 기여도를 조사하였다. 또한 퇴적물 중 중금속의 생물 이용도와 독성을 조절하는 인자로 잘 알려진 황화물(AVS)이 공극수 중 용존 Ag 농도와 생물내 흡수에 미치는 영향을 평가하였다. 연안 퇴적물을 임의로 4개의 농도구배(0.1${\sim}$3.3 ${\mu}$mol Ag/g)로 오염시킨 후, AVS농도를 40 또는 <0.5 ${\mu}$mol/g로 조절하여 실험생물을 35일 동안 노출시켰다. 실험생물이 배양되는 동안 Ag으로 오염된 것과 오염되지 않은 $TetraMin^{(R)}$을 보조 먹이로 공급하여 생물 체내 Ag축적 농도 차이를 비교하였다. 그 결과, L. plumulosus의 체내 Ag농도는 퇴적물 내 Ag의 농도와 양의 상관관계를 갖고 증가하였다($r^{2}$=0.87, p<0.001). 퇴적물 중 AVS의 함량은 공극수 중 용존 Ag의 농도를 조절하는 중요한 인자로 확인되었으나, AVS 농도는 L. plumulosus의 Ag축적에 거의 영향을 주지 않았다. Ag으로 오염된 먹이가 제공된 L. plumulosus는 오염되지 않은 먹이가 제공된 L. plumulosus보다 최고 1.8배 정도 높게 Ag을 체내에 축적하였다. 즉, Ag으로 오염된 퇴적물에서 L. plumulosus의 Ag축적은 공극수나 해수 중의 용존 Ag의 흡수보다는 퇴적물이나 먹이의 섭식을 통한 흡수가 주요 노출경로라는것을 시사한다.

  • During a survey of sand-burrowing amphipods, a phoxocephalid species, Parametaphoxus asiaensis (Hirayama, 1992), was found on the tidal flat of Yellow Sea and Jeju Island, Korea. The genus Parametaphoxus is reported for the first time in the Korean fauna. In this paper, we describe and illustrate the species, P. asiaensis of the family Phoxocephalidae in detail.
